Output 58d745899303c9112caa571a34727ef687aae265c861e0c1225440c60ebea153:1
- value
- 1585155
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 758e2c0c07fcbf93cdb092d78bf00f99148d029d OP_EQUAL
- address
- 3CQbJGwnAd8L9FcXVvnUMpicT32Sd3hbre
- transaction
- 58d745899303c9112caa571a34727ef687aae265c861e0c1225440c60ebea153
- confirmations
- 297220
- spent
- true